    A printed quiz on health issues. A quiz is a form of mind sport in which people attempt to answer questions correctly on one or several topics. Quizzes can be used as a brief assessment in education and similar fields to measure growth in knowledge, abilities, and skills, or simply as a hobby.

    Is Love the Answer? (Japanese: きみのせかいに恋はない, Hepburn: Kimi no Sekai ni Koi wa Nai) is a Japanese manga series written and illustrated by Uta Isaki.It was serialized in Kodansha's magazine Hatsu Kiss from August 2020 to January 2021, with its individual chapters collected into a single volume.
